The Complete Warner Classics Recordings

~ Release by Sir Neville Marriner (see all versions of this release, 1 available)

Annotation

An 80-CD collection of the complete recordings made by Sir Neville Marriner for Warner Classics. Includes a 44-page booklet with essays and an index of works. CD wallets have original jacket artwork and tracklists printed on them.
